Резюме программиста: советы по составлению, готовые шаблоны

Чтобы развить их, нужно постоянно общаться, учиться работать в команде и не нервничать перед публичными выступлениями. А также постоянно анализировать, что вы говорите и пишете, насколько вы грамотны и хорошо ли различаете формальный и неформальный тип общения, деловые переписки и флуд в рабочем чате. Кстати, исследование LinkedIn показало, что 57% нанимателей ставят «гибкие» навыки выше «жёстких». Знание технических и юридических аспектов создания и работы над продуктом. В противоположность гибким навыкам рассматриваются узкоспециализированные профессиональные знания (англ. Текущая версия страницы пока не проверялась опытными участниками и может значительно отличаться от версии, проверенной 24 августа 2021 года; проверки требуют 22 правки.

Загляните в наш раздел профессионального образования или в soft skills. Здесь есть программы обучения конкретным навыкам и целым профессиям, платные и бесплатные, для начинающих и продвинутых. С переходом людей на удаленку актуальными стали все софт скиллс, связанные с саморегуляцией и тайм-менеджментом. Как удержаться от внеочередного перерыва на чай с печеньем?

  • Хороший специалист должен не только качественно выполнять свою работу, но и рассказывать о ее результатах руководителям, клиентам и коллегам.
  • Этот формат делает упор на образование и подойдет кандидатам без опыта работы программистом, либо для начинающих специалистов.
  • Владельцы бизнесов понимают, что это и удобнее, и дешевле.
  • У программиста это общие технические знания (математика, информатика, алгоритмизация) и набор навыков, свойственный конкретному стеку.

Их почти невозможно утратить — только если долго не практиковать или лишиться физической возможности применять (к примеру, когда спортсмен получает несовместимую с дальнейшими нагрузками травму). Однако такие навыки можно и нужно совершенствовать для продвижения по карьерной лестнице и повышения своей профессиональной компетентности. Каждый взрослый человек владеет разным набором жестких и мягких навыков, которые он развивает в течение всей жизни (в идеале, но на деле часто бывает не так). И те, и другие нужны ему для того, чтобы успешно выполнять свои трудовые обязанности и взаимодействовать с социумом. На этом основные сходства между этими компетенциями заканчиваются.

Уверенное знание математики является как бы само собой разумеющимся для взрослого человека, однако в некоторых профессиях оно становится одним из решающих факторов при трудоустройстве. Математическая база нужна в финансах, торговле, ИТ, машиностроении, архитектуре, логистике, медицине и других научных областях. “Soft https://deveducation.com/ skills” довольно статичны, но “technical skills” меняются намного быстрее, в ходе вашего профессионального развития. Ничто не мешает вам развиваться, получать или улучшать существующие навыки. Сделайте раздел “Technical Skills” читабельным и укажите те навыки, которые будут вам необходимы на новой должности.

3 Обучение Java

Будет хорошо, если ты начнете внедрять новые знания в свою профессиональную деятельность в течение 72 часов после тренинга. Soft skills, “мягкие” навыки – надпрофессиональные, универсальные навыки, которые неважны для какой-то определенной работы, но без них невозможно достичь успеха. Одним из преимуществ поколения-Z стало умение с легкостью использовать технику и ее возможности. Развитые soft skills оказывают все большее влияние на конкурентоспособность на рынке труда, без них становится невозможно обеспечить себе желаемое качество жизни.

Однако надеяться на высокие инженерные и исследовательские должности не стоит — для них необходимо высшее образование. После школы или колледжа вполне реально начать с позиции простого разработчика, развиваться и впоследствии стать хорошим специалистом. Пандемия COVID-19 развеяла последние сомнения в том, что бизнес пойдёт по пути цифровизации. Диджитализация коснулась всех сфер деятельности от страхования до здравоохранения. Специалисты по работе с данными и кибербезопасностью, разработчики, аналитики и маркетологи стали востребованы везде. В других профессиях хард скиллс и софт скиллс имеют почти равное значение.

Какие навыки важны сегодня?

Если вас интересует, как стать разработчиком на языке C, загляните в материалы по изучению Си. Для эффективной командной работы следует понимать и использовать гибкие методологии разработки. Как минимум, чтобы стать программистом, нужно уметь взаимодействовать с PM, тимлидом и просто камрадом по проекту. Hard skills — это навыки, которые получают в школе и вузе, на курсах, на рабочем месте и так далее. Часто их проверяют перед собеседованием с помощью тестовых заданий.

hard skills для программиста

Форма и содержание задания отличаются в зависимости от компании и предлагаемой должности. Это может не только оценить способности соискателя, но и поможет самому кандидату понять, насколько ему подходит данное место. Hard skills — это компетенции, необходимые в конкретной специальности. Это основное, но не единственное различие между этими понятиями.

Как составить резюме программиста: подробное руководство с примерами

Обычно рекрутер или работодатель смотрит на soft skill потенциального работника во время личного разговора. Здесь играет роль то, вовремя ли вы пришли на собеседование, сильно ли нервничаете, как общаетесь и отвечаете на вопросы. В любом случае, вы всегда может выделить важные для вас навыки. Надо только определиться с профессией и ориентироваться в трендовых и ключевые компетенции, которые вам понадобятся в работе. Понимание и опыт работы в мультимедийных программах , основы HTML и CSS, карандашный рисунок и типографику. Эвелин Бойд Грэнвилл — вторая афроамериканка, получившая степень доктора математики в Американском университете.

hard skills для программиста

Конечно, есть много материалов, которые помогут развивать вам этот гибкий навык. Всё просто — чтобы демонстрировать результаты своей работы и делиться опытом с коллегами, а также обучать других. Есть вещи, которые напрямую не относятся к вашим обязанностям, но иногда возникают ситуации, когда ваша помощь необходима — в Agile люди помогают друг другу, берут на себя смежные функции. Такой подход помогает команде быстрее и эффективнее выполнять задачи, а вам — расти. Можно ждать, когда вам дадут задачу, а можно самому задавать ритм, стремиться к автономности, инициировать задачи и таким образом делать то, что вам интересно.

Эмоциональный интеллект

Понимание принципов работы современных веб приложений (например, что происходит при нажатии ссылки или кнопки в веб-интерфейсе). Ежедневно взаимодействует с командой, а также со смежными отделами разработки, тестировщиками и аналитиками. Для успешной работы в проекте нужно взаимодействовать с коллегами, обмениваться идеями и помогать друг другу. Кроме того, программисты общаются с заказчиком, а здесь нужно аргументировать свое решение и уметь адекватно воспринимать критику. Если хотите писать десктопные и мобильные приложения для Apple устройств, осваивайте Swift.

8 На что обратить внимание при выборе

Считается, что гибкие навыки становятся всё более востребованными в условиях технического прогресса и динамично меняющейся предпринимательской среды начала XXI века. Существует возможность, что в будущем квантовые компьютеры заменят нынешние — бинарные. Они намного мощнее и комплекснее, чем привычные обывателю hard skills программиста ПК. Возможности квантового компьютера могут открыть совершенно новые области для изучения. Однако пока такие компьютеры находятся только на ранней стадии развития и не имеют устоявшихся языков программирования. Искусственный интеллект — одна из самых противоречивых и интригующих областей в компьютерных науках.

Если вы будете готовы к переговорам и поставите цель вернуть деньги и/или получить компенсацию, вы сможете решить вопрос в вашу пользу. Есть много курсов, книг и статей на эту тему, но не все они одинаково полезны и не каждому подойдёт один и тот же метод. Я расскажу о тех методах управления задачами, которые оказались эффективными для меня. Я бы рекомендовал почитать книгу от издательства Harvard Business Review «Эмоциональный интеллект».

Есть множество преимуществ, которые вы получите освоив новые технические знания. Вы повысите свой профессионализм и сможете претендовать на более высокую должность. Сможете получить новые знакомства и использовать современные технологии для своего развития. Для учителей, техническими навыками могут сдать знания и опыт в учебных технологиях, компьютерных программах для работы со школьной документацией, коллегами и учениками. Для сотрудников службы поддержки, техническими навыками могут быть специальные программы по общению с клиентами, или программное обеспечение, необходимое для работы с людьми.

Любому разработчику нужно быть готовым к изменениям и уметь принимать решения в нестабильной ситуации. Именно гибкость ума и креативность, нестандартное мышление — это главные принципы Agile-подхода. Вторая сторона эмоционального интеллекта — это умение управлять своими эмоциями.

Переговорные навыки

К тому же, современные курсы покрывают практически все нужды, обеспечивая обучение основам программирования, более продвинутым темам, помогая с составлением резюме и трудоустройством. Hard skills (“твердые” или “жесткие” навыки в переводе с английского) — это профессиональные навыки или технические способности, которые необходимы для конкретного специалиста в работе. Жесткие навыки можно определить количественно и качественно, каждый специалист должен уметь продемонстрировать свою hard skill компетенцию.

Точнее, оно может стать таким пропуском, если документ будет заполнен грамотно и правильно с точки зрения HR. К счастью, вы сейчас здесь, с нами! 👍 А значит, получите всю нужную информацию для создания лучшего резюме. Если это senior, который много повидал и который разбирается в системе компании, будет проще ему делегировать анализ и выбор конкретных решений. И я ставлю задачу в виде бизнес цели, которую необходимо достичь. На своём опыте я понял, что необходимо найти баланс между вовлечением сотрудника в цели компании и его собственными целями.